Difference Between On-Premise and Cloud ERP Solution

Difference between on-premise & cloud erp solution

Do you want to gain a better purview over your business operations? You need better Enterprise Resource Planning or ERP solutions. Both SAP business one & SAP S/4 HANA can provide you with it. But it becomes necessary to decide whether you should opt for on-premise deployment or a cloud-based option. Both SAP business one & SAP S/4 HANA provides excellent functionalities. For instance, better evaluation of company financials, better workflow management with optimal HR capabilities. Besides, it also has better inventory management. However, before you select any ERP solutions, think. You will need to evaluate whether you need to deploy an on-premise or as a cloud-based solution. Some of the differences between an on-premise and a cloud-based ERP solution are as follows:

1. Better accessibility

When you install SAP business one & SAP S/4 HANA, your business managers must have continuous access to the systems. Accessibility is essential to ensure the smooth functioning of your business organization. If you need to make any changes to the workflow and make any upgrades, you can do it as per your requirement. Thus, cloud-based ERP solutions offer greater accessibility. Your business managers can easily access the solution from mobile devices. This is essential if you want to have a better purview of the daily business activities of your business organization. However, the on-premise solution has limited accessibility compared to the cloud-based solution. Your business managers will have to be in the presence of the servers to make prompt business decisions. This can lead to delays and can affect your business operations. If you are looking for increased accessibility, you will have to opt for a cloud-based ERP solution.

2. Customized solutions

When looking for customized solutions designed for your company, you should choose an on-premise ERP solution. Designing an on-premise ERP solution is necessary after you posited your company requirements. But a cloud-based ERP is designed based on the industry requirements. The upgrades are also carried out based on the industry changes. This can prove to be problematic in the case of data management. Opt for an on-premise ERP solution. Why? If you want to secure your data and ensure that upgrades are carried out only according to your requirements. Do you want to stay updated about the latest changes in the ERP solutions? Or want to ensure that your SAP business one & SAP S/4 HANA solutions are as per industry standards? You will need to opt for cloud-based ERP solutions.

3. Deployment speed

Both cloud-based and on-premise ERP solutions have a certain deployment speed. This is because you will need to provide your requirements. Your service provider will develop the ERP tools as per your requirements. However, the on-premise solutions take longer. The reason being the systems needs upgrading. The hardware requires setting up at a center when it comes to deployment speed. Therefore, you will have to think of procuring and upgrading the entire IT infrastructure. When it comes to the cloud-based ERP solution, these do not require any infrastructural changes. As a result, you do not need to make any installations.
Along with that, scaling in the cloud-based ERP solutions are pretty easy. As your business expands, you can choose to add more tools to the platform. This will make it easier for you to carry out business operations. You will also gain better purview of your business. In addition, you can easily upgrade the cloud-based ERP solutions. As a result, you do not have to worry about data loss, data migration, and security threats.

Both cloud-based and on-premise ERP solutions have their specific advantages and disadvantages. During deployment, the essential thing that you should consider is your financial investment. The on-premise ERP solution will require significant financial investment on your part. Compared to it, a cloud-based ERP solution requires much less investment. However, you will get a complete purview of all your business operations. You will also get greater accessibility, excellent security, and complete flexibility to add more users to the system. In addition, you can train more employees and continue to add to the system as your company expands. Thus, depending upon your requirements and the investment you are prepared to make, you should choose whether you need a cloud-based ERP solution or an on-premise one.
